About The Position

The Senior Manager, Vendor Management, will report to the Director of Portfolio Planning and is responsible for leading the Vendor Management function. This position will focus on technology related vendors, gathering requirements to source new vendors, audit vendor records and reviews to ensure compliance with Sorenson’s policies as well as applicable federal regulations and industry standards. Working with cross-functional teams to ensure vendor reviews are being conducted as needed and in a timely fashion and that contract terms and spending are being adhered to. This position will also own all vendor management related policies, procedures, and business processes and is responsible for continual process improvement and policy review in partnership with Legal and Finance teams.

Responsibilities

  • Champion vendor management processes and frameworks to nurture and support vendor relationships, control costs, and maximize efficiency
  • Provide a master list of all vendors and contact information for both vendor and Sorenson
  • Ensure proper and clear segmentation of vendors
  • Provide master list of all software purchased, including upcoming renewals, with tracking back to budget
  • Assist in identification of savings during contract and software renewal negotiations including evaluation of contract terms as well as usage and license counts
  • Develop and implement vendor performance metrics, delivery expectations as well as partnership opportunities for mutual benefit
  • Coordinate and monitor cross-functional risk management, privacy, legal compliance, and commercial legal contract reviews
  • Provide regular reporting on all vendor-related KPIs, to include (but not limited to) length of time it takes to process a business request, types of requests received, and the business unit the vendor will interact with
  • Work with cross-functional teams to ensure policies, procedures, and business processes are documented and reviewed regularly
  • Analyze spending against issued purchase orders and contracts to ensure contract terms are adhered to
  • Establish strong collaborative relationships with internal and external stakeholders to develop, implement, and optimize vendor management processes, tools, and policies
  • Lead research and discovery of new vendors as required and in collaboration with software intake process
  • Ensure vendor alignment with strategic Company goals
  • Manage signed contracts to track spending across issued POs and ensure contract terms are being met
